Job Responsibilities Effectively oversee and enhance the utilization of technology in pharmacy operations. Explore the market for innovative technology solutions to enhance pharmacy workflows and efficiency. Conduct market research to stay updated on the latest technological advancements. Evaluate and assess products to determine their suitability for pharmacy operations. Source and procure technology products that align with the needs of the pharmacy. Implement and integrate selected technology solutions into pharmacy operations. Troubleshoot and monitor issues to ensure system functionality. Prepare test plans and data, and provide support during testing phases. Lead audits and manage data extractions and reporting as required, offering viable solutions and explanations in coordination with the HOD and RO. Oversee the development of training syllabi and materials for champion users and end-users, providing after-office-hours support when scheduled. Plan, lead and provide on-site user support during implementation of new systems/modules. Perform configuration and parameter setup within vendor applications and products, collaborating with relevant stakeholders, such as ALPS Procurement, Business Office, Medical Informatics Team, and Retail Procurement, for proper setup. Lead the inter-operability and integration of information systems and automation systems for medications. Define and document user requirements. Prepare test plans and data, providing necessary support during testing phases. Develop detailed system specifications and accurately perform configurations and setups. Audit data entered by end users to ensure accuracy and compliance. Extract reports for analysis and perform strategic planning with relevant stakeholders. Facilitate business continuity and ensure dependability of systems and interface for smooth daily operations. Collaborate with stakeholders to review national or hospital-level policies and procedure manuals, ensuring that necessary system revisions are implemented accordingly.
